Reliable  T630  Canister Steam Cleaner

After an extensive research process, a half-hour conversation on the 800 number and finally convincing my sister to take the plunge and buy one before me, I bought this unit to clean and disinfect the house.

I paid exactly $499 for the machine (free shipping), ordered on a Monday, received it on Friday. Opened the box, not too large, shipping label said 24lbs, laid out the accessories and filled the tank with water—out of the box and ready to steam in 15 minutes. I used hot water to fill it with (a tip from the company) which cut down on the heating time, with hot water it takes a little less than 10 minutes.

Since I had got my sister to buy one before me I already knew how to use it, but the learning curve isn’t very steep. Fill it with water, wait for the “steam ready” light to come on, and then you’re ready to go.

For the most part, I use it for…

- Floors (both hardwood and tile, use the large floor brush. For cleaning grout use the small detail brushes)

- Windows (use the squeegee, make sure to turn down the pressure on the handle)

- Bathrooms (it does a great job on soap scum / mildew / toothpaste)

A few facts / advice for those considering the machine…

- Warranty: 1 year warranty, 3 years for the boiler. From what I’ve been told, confirmed by the manufacturer, the ones that sell on eBay don’t come with a warranty, that’s why they’re cheaper.

- Uses just water, no chemicals. Told my husband it would save money in the long run (try it, it worked for me).

- If you plan on cleaning lots of flooring, consider buying an extra cleaning pad ($15).

- Cleans for about an hour, then you have to shut it down, refill and heat it up again. There’s another model (T730A) for an extra $100 which solves this problem.

- Can change the pressure on the handle (very useful).

- Buy from an authorized dealer (they offer support and will answer an post-purchase questions).

Conclusion

It’s a great little product which really will save you money in the long run (no more chemicals). You can’t use it on everything, but for the majority of your household cleaning it will work very well.
